Brief Summary
There is a need to identify strategies that improve the conduct of clinical trials involving family members of intensive care unit (ICU) patients. The purpose of the present study is to evaluate recru...

Eligibility Criteria
Inclusion
- Has family member admitted to an intensive care unit.
- Expected hospital stay \> 48 hours
- Able to participate in English or French
Exclusion
- Has another family member participating in the trial
- Repeat admissions within the study period
